How Agentic AI Reduces Administrative Burden on Healthcare Staff and Alleviates Provider Burnout Through Automation and Documentation Support

Agentic AI is different from regular automation because it does not just follow fixed commands. It can work on its own and adjust to changing situations. This kind of AI can make decisions, take actions, and change its process based on new information.
In healthcare, Agentic AI can handle administrative tasks, create clinical documents, manage patient messages, arrange appointments, and help coordinate care. It can complete several steps with little help from people, letting healthcare workers spend more time with patients instead of paperwork.

For healthcare managers and IT teams, Agentic AI can run quietly behind the scenes. It helps reduce delays, mistakes, and frustrations caused by paperwork. It can safely connect with existing electronic health record (EHR) systems and follow privacy rules like HIPAA. This makes Agentic AI a useful tool for medical offices wanting to work better.

The Administrative Burden in U.S. Healthcare Settings

Doctors and nurses in the U.S. spend a lot of their work time on paperwork instead of patient care. On average, doctors spend up to 28 hours each week doing tasks like recording visits, coding, billing, and getting insurance approvals.
The American Medical Association says doctors spend two hours on paperwork for every hour they spend with patients. These demands cause staff to feel tired, stressed, and want to leave their jobs.

Nurses, especially those in emergency rooms, also do many administrative tasks every day. One study in a medium-sized hospital showed nurses spent up to four hours a day on insurance approvals, paperwork, and managing shifts. This heavy workload led to a nurse burnout rate of 62%, more overtime work, and more chances of medication mistakes, which hurt patient safety and hospital quality.

Burnout among doctors costs U.S. healthcare a lot of money, about $4.6 billion a year. It also lowers job satisfaction, quality of care, and the ability to keep a steady workforce. Reducing paperwork is important to help doctors and nurses feel better and keep working.

How Agentic AI Alleviates Provider Burnout

Agentic AI helps reduce burnout by automating many repeated tasks like getting prior authorizations, writing documents, scheduling, billing, and patient communication.
Here are some examples:

  • Prior Authorization Automation: AI can speed up insurance approvals. For example, Nirmitee’s AuthBot cut approval time in one hospital from three days to two hours. This helped doctors spend more time caring for patients and less time waiting for approvals. It also cut down paperwork, which lowered stress.
  • Voice-to-Documentation Conversion: Voice AI tools like ChartGenei change talks between doctors and patients into official EHR notes automatically. Nurses saved seven hours a week on paperwork, giving them more time with patients and reducing tiredness from writing.
  • Optimized Staff Scheduling: AI tools like “Max” look at workloads and staff needs to plan nurse shifts better. This cut overtime by 41% and reduced shift swaps. Nurses had better work-life balance and felt less burnt out.
  • Intelligent Documentation Support: AI helpers like SOAP Health on platforms such as athenahealth automate notes and give help with diagnoses during care. This means providers spent less time typing and more time with patients.
  • Continuous Patient Communication: AI chatbots and assistants handle appointment setup, reminders, medicine instructions, and follow-ups. This lowers missed appointments, keeps patients on track, and reduces work for front desk staff. For example, HealthTalk A.I. automates patient outreach, cutting down work in busy clinics.

After using these technologies, doctors reported better communication with patients and more time for care. One survey found 84% of doctors said AI scribes improved information sharing, and nearly 40% saw more doctor-patient interaction during visits.
In one hospital, nurse burnout dropped from 62% to 33% in six months after starting AI helpers. Remaining paperwork was easier or done by AI, leading to better work output and job satisfaction.

Impact on Revenue Cycle and Operational Efficiency

Agentic AI also helps hospitals make money by improving how they handle bills and claims. Dealing with denied claims is a big problem for healthcare offices.
AI has cut claim denial processing times by up to 98%, which means faster payments and less manual work.

For example, a hospital in Louisiana increased payments by 15%, or $2.28 million extra, after using AI for billing and prior approvals. Denial rates for authorizations dropped to 0.21%, with AI making nearly 99% of thousands of requests approved. Automation also saved the work of four full-time staff each month and gave a full return on investment in less than a month in another hospital.

Better billing workflows helped reduce backlogs and improved clinical documentation. This also helped hospitals follow rules and lowered the chance of audits or legal problems.

AI and Workflow Automation in Healthcare Operations

Automation is important in healthcare operations. Tasks like scheduling, patient check-in, insurance checks, referrals, notes, billing, and compliance involve many steps that can cause delays and mistakes when done by hand.

Agentic AI connects with EHR systems and other healthcare software to manage these tasks in one place. Some features include:

  • Scheduling and Access Management: AI shows real-time appointment slots, reschedules appointments using voice or text, and sends reminders with confirmations. This helps patients avoid booking and canceling problems.
  • Patient Intake Automation: Virtual assistants collect patient data before visits, cutting down check-in time and giving doctors better information before appointments.
  • Care Coordination: AI tracks referrals, works with EHRs, and alerts doctors about care gaps. This helps patients with chronic illnesses who see many providers.
  • Documentation Automation: Voice AI tools change conversations into clinical notes right away, saving doctors from typing and lowering errors.
  • Billing and Claims Handling: Robots work with Agentic AI to process claims, check insurance, and handle billing codes quickly and correctly.
  • Regulatory Compliance Monitoring: AI helps follow billing rules, documentation needs, and privacy laws. It checks workflows continuously and makes audit reports for inspections.

Hospitals using these systems report more flexibility and strength. For example, during events like the COVID-19 pandemic, automation helped manage high patient numbers with little extra staff. In the U.K., NHS Dorset shortened test result times from hours to two minutes using similar tools, showing how AI can help provide quick clinical data.

These AI systems also focus on data security and privacy. They often get certifications like HITRUST CSF to follow HIPAA and other federal data rules that protect patient information.

Addressing Challenges of AI Integration

Even though Agentic AI has benefits, putting it into use needs careful planning and help from staff. Some doctors are skeptical because past technology like EHRs made work harder instead of easier. AI must work smoothly with current workflows without forcing much new training or using confusing systems.

Doctors and staff who try AI on small, repeated tasks first tend to have better results. Designing AI tools with input from those who will use them helps make sure the AI fixes real problems and does not create new ones.

Training and ongoing checks of AI quality, accuracy, and user trust are very important. We need to balance costs and benefits like patient satisfaction and staff happiness to keep using AI tools for a long time. It is also key to remember that AI should support, not replace, the caring connection between patients and providers.

National Trends Supporting AI Adoption

Recent surveys show more hospitals in the U.S. are using AI to handle paperwork and improve patient care:

  • About 90% of hospitals use AI to help with patient care and communication beyond the exam room.
  • Almost 60% of adults worry about healthcare costs and surprise bills, so AI tools that show real-time test results and cost estimates are helpful.
  • More than half of U.S. doctors say automating paperwork is the biggest way AI can help.
  • Pilot programs show AI can work at many locations, handling millions of tasks each year while keeping data safe and following rules.

These trends match what managers and IT teams want: technology that can grow, reduce burnout, improve workflows, and increase patient satisfaction without costing too much.
